Stimulus Driving Hybrid Bus Purchases


Its a quick way to spend $600K but municipalities hope that the 30K gallons of fuel saved over the life of ownership is worth it. THIS story at CNBC provides some details on what smaller transit networks are doing with some of the stimulus funds that have been handed out.
